我想结合使用复选框和拆分视图(http://jsfiddle.net/rogergl/sAzbv/)。
<ul data-role="listview" data-inset="true">
<li> <a>
<input data-iconpos="right" name="checkbox-h-6a" id="checkbox-h-6a" type="checkbox">
<label for="checkbox-h-6a">One</label>
</input>
</a>
<a href="#" data-icon="info" onclick="alert('Hello')">
This is a link
</a>
</li>
</ul>
到目前为止,我无法删除填充/边距和边框。是否可以删除输入元素周围的填充/边距和边框?
我现有的工作解决方案是使用onclick事件处理程序并在事件处理程序中设置图像。但我想知道是否有更简单的解决方案。
答案 0 :(得分:0)
jQuery mobile有很多默认样式,你必须通过在CSS选择器中更具体来覆盖它们。示例如下:
#yourDiv a .ui-checkbox .ui-btn-icon-right .ui-btn-inner